Meta's Llama 3 Models Advance Open-Source Capabilities

Meta's release of its Llama 3 family of models, particularly the 8B and 70B parameter versions, establishes a new performance benchmark for open-source AI, challenging the capabilities of some proprietary models and fostering wider developer adoption.

The News

Meta released its Llama 3 large language models, making the 8B and 70B parameter versions widely available to the public. These models were trained on a dataset of approximately 15 trillion tokens and demonstrate performance on various benchmarks that is competitive with, and in some cases exceeds, contemporary closed-source models like Gemini Pro 1.5 and Claude Sonnet. Meta has made the models accessible through platforms like AWS, Google Cloud, and Hugging Face, continuing its commitment to an open-source AI development strategy.

The OPTYX Analysis

Meta's decision to open-source its high-performing Llama 3 models is a calculated strategic maneuver designed to commoditize the foundational model layer of the AI stack. By providing broad, free access to state-of-the-art technology, Meta accelerates innovation across the ecosystem, preventing a small number of competitors from establishing a durable monopoly based on model quality alone. This democratization of access fosters a global community of developers who build applications and infrastructure around Meta's architecture, creating a powerful moat and ensuring Meta's relevance and influence in the long-term AI landscape.

AI Platforms Impact

The availability of a powerful, free, and open-source alternative like Llama 3 fundamentally alters the build-versus-buy calculation for enterprises. The key vulnerability for proprietary model providers is price pressure and the erosion of differentiation based purely on performance. For enterprises, the operational imperative is to develop a flexible AI strategy that is not locked into a single vendor. Teams should actively benchmark Llama 3 for specific use cases where its performance is sufficient, potentially leading to significant cost reductions for tasks like content generation, summarization, and internal chatbot development compared to relying solely on more expensive, closed-source APIs.
